SYLVECO Body Oil with Betulin for Children 200 ml

A soothing body oil for children and infants from the first month of life. It also works well for skin with atopic dermatitis and cradle cap. It soothes irritations and strengthens the skin's natural protective barrier.

This hypoallergenic body oil is a specially formulated blend of natural plant oils and wax, resulting in a light, gel-like formula that's easy and pleasant to apply. Birch bark extract (betulin) soothes, eliminating symptoms of itching and redness. The oil effectively moisturizes baby's delicate skin, preventing moisture loss, especially in hypersensitive and overactive skin. Its delicate consistency facilitates a moisturizing massage for infants and children, strengthening the bond between us and our little one.

Fragrance-free and preservative-free. Suitable for children and infants over one month of age.

Capacity: 200 ml

Composition:

Glycine Soja Oil, Prunus Amygdalus Dulcis Oil, Olea Europaea Fruit Oil, Cera Alba, Helianthus Annuus Seed Oil, Tocopheryl Acetate, Betulin

How to use:

Apply the product to clean skin after bathing, gently massaging the oil in, starting from the baby's legs and ending with the baby's head.
